решение переподписки MPI, используя другие методы, чем переменные MPI в C - PullRequest
0 голосов
/ 09 июля 2019

версия 2 моего вопроса, надеюсь, на этот раз более ясно

есть ли способ избежать переподписки mpi, кроме глобальных / локальных переменных mpi?

переподпискаприводит к серьезному снижению производительности, в моем случае 30 минут на одном узле без mpi, более чем на 3 часа на 2 узлах

это происходит потому, что более чем один процесс пытается получить доступ одновременно,тот же узел

может быть цикл, который разделяет 300 процессов на части, равные количеству узлов, или порождает количество процессов, например число узлов ... может избежать переподписки

любой намек / пример/ ссылка была бы хороша

спасибо

...